14 Anonymous Suspects Arrested
July 19th, 2011 4:35 PMEarlier this morning, US federal agents executed over a dozen search warrants and arrested at least 14 suspects related to the recent Anonymous operations.
"My Moment": A Day Later
July 19th, 2011 4:19 PMRebecca Black's latest music video reached 2.6 million views in less than 24 hours. Current thumbs count: 85,034 likes, 145,415 dislikes.

LulzSec Strikes The Sun's Homepage
July 19th, 2011 12:46 PMThe retired hacker collective returns to work after bringing down the homepage of UK daily The Sun with a fake news story about Rupert Murdoch's overdose death!
